Haven House is mental health crisis service. We provide support for to people experiencing a mental health crisis for a maximum of seven days. We work in partnership with the Enhanced Crisis and Home Treatment Teams across Nottinghamshire. Our aim is to support people to find ways to keep themselves safe and learn strategies for managing their distress in the longer term.
We offer an alternative, comfortable and calm, environment to a psychiatric hospital setting for those who are able to benefit from a non-medical setting.
